Roseanne Barr Sued by George Zimmerman's Parents For Tweeting Address

The parents of George Zimmerman have sued comedienne Roseanne Barr for tweeting their address, an act that caused them to flee from their home two years ago and never return, a legal representative said Wednesday.

Zimmerman was the center of a media storm in 2012 when he shot and killed black teenager Trayvon Martin. Many progressives in Hollywood, including Barr, rejected Zimmerman's claim of self defense and presumed the shooting was racially motivated.

Zimmerman was eventually tried and acquitted on charges of manslaughter and second-degree murder, but while an investigation ensued and before Zimmerman was in custody, Barr tweeted his address to 110,000 followers, however it was, in fact, the address of his parents, Robert and Gladys Zimmerman. George Zimmerman hadn't lived there in six years, according to a complaint dated Monday.

Director Spike Lee also attempted to tweet Zimmerman's address but he also got it wrong and was sued by David and Elaine McClain, who lived at the address mistakenly tweeted. Lee paid the couple $10,000 in a settlement agreement.

As for Zimmerman's parents, they are seeking at least $15,000 from Barr because they were forced to flee their home "in the middle of the night" after the press descended on their house shortly after Barr's tweet, they say.

After her initial tweet, Barr later tweeted: "If Zimmerman isn't arrested Ill rt his address again - maybe go 2 his house myself."

The couple is represented byDavid Heil, a personal injury attorney in Orlando, Fla.

The complaint says that Barr violated the Twitter terms that she had previously agreed to. Twitter's policy states that users "may not publish or post other people's private and confidential information," including street addresses.

Social Network Fragmentation and What It Means for Midsize IT

The world of social networking is breaking up. Thanks to a combination of increasing mobility and shifting preferences, people are connecting with each other through "small" apps rather than directly through large social sites at a growing rate.

Social network fragmentation and the rise of small apps has big implications for business, particularly for midsize firms. The mobile space may never be favorable for direct advertising, but well-crafted small social apps can provide firms with a wealth of information about their customers insights that can often be shared with business partners. All of this makes mobile apps an even greater growth area for the midsize IT community.

Social Networking On the Go

As Mike Elgan reports at InfoWorld, mobility has been a primary force in transforming the social media landscape by driving social network fragmentation. In a nutshell, users are increasingly connecting with each other using their mobile devices.

This has posed major challenges to social network giants such as Facebook and Twitter, as mobile ad revenue has not taken off as a revenue source. Moreover, mobile users, surrounded by distractions, favor "small" apps that do a single job easily and well; Snapchat, Instagram and WhatsApp are typical examples.

This does not mean that big social sites are an endangered species. Instead, they are buying up apps and transforming themselves into connection points in the social media ecosystem.

Mobility: Connecting Amid Distractions

The changes in social media can be directly attributed to mobility. Most mobile users are on smartphones, which have little screen space to spare for ads. Mobile users out on the sidewalk have little attention to spare for ads or complex interfaces hence the trend toward small apps.

Though mobile devices and the apps that run on them are a poor platform for ads, they are an excellent platform for gaining customer insight. Localization data adds a whole new layer of understanding about customer behavior and preferences. This data, which most mobile users provide readily and eagerly, can be fed into analytics solutions to draw out insights. Customer data can also provide a revenue stream since it is of potential value to many businesses.

In the app-centric mobility era, mobile apps are a crucial and valuable social business tool for midsize firms seeking to connect with their customers. As traditional IT functions are increasingly shifted to the cloud, midsize IT can focus its attention on the creative process of developing apps that reach out and connect the firm to its mobile customers, even as it connects them with each other.
